Since 1994 – The Pioneer in Smoke Abatement Systems

Smoki invented the first soot filtration system. Today, after 30 years, we offer the most efficient solutions for wood-fired ovens, bakeries, and grills – reducing emissions by up to 95%.

Smoki Junior - Perfect for Pizzerias

  • 95% less soot from wood-fired ovens
  • Water-washing system with special nozzles
  • Low water consumption thanks to recirculation technology
  • Easy installation (indoor/outdoor) with weatherproof option

Ideal for: Pizzerias with wood-fired ovens

Smoki Maxi – The Solution for Large Bakery Ovens

  • 95% less soot for airflow up to 7,500 m³/h
  • Additional labyrinth filters & droplet separators for higher efficiency
  • Heavy-duty system for commercial bakeries
  • Easy maintenance & durable stainless steel construction

Ideal for: Bakeries, large-scale wood-fired ovens

Smoki Maxi Grill – Optimal Grease & Soot Filtration for Grills

  • 95% less grease & soot (up to 10,000 m³/h)
  • Three-stage filtration (droplet separators + metal mesh)
  • Perfect for charcoal & wood grills in restaurants
  • Weatherproof design for outdoor installation

Ideal for: Steakhouses, BBQ restaurants, smoke kitchens

  • Smoki Junior: Filters smoke emissions from wood-fired ovens (e.g., in pizzerias or restaurants) and reduces particles through water spray technology.
  • Smoki Maxi: Filters smoke particles from wood, coal, or biomass ovens (e.g., in pizzerias, bakeries) and reduces environmental impact via water spray.
  • Smoki Maxi Grill: Filters soot and grease particles from smoke emissions of charcoal or wood-fired grills (e.g., in restaurants or food stalls) using water spray.
  • Smoki Junior & Maxi: Filters approximately 60–70% of smoke color and 40–50% of odor.

  • Smoki Maxi Grill: Filters approximately 60–70% of smoke color, 40–50% of odor, and 90–95% of soot.
